Safety Information

Volatile silicone—main concerns are inhalation in sprays and environmental persistence/bioaccumulation (EWG) rather than skin toxicity. Limited safety data is available on long-term environmental impact, though it is considered safe for topical use in cosmetics by the Cosmetic Ingredient Review (CIR) when used at current concentrations.

Overview

Ingredient Profile

Cyclopentasiloxane is a lightweight, clear silicone that improves the texture and spreadability of skincare products. As a volatile silicone, it evaporates quickly from the skin's surface after application, providing even distribution of other ingredients without leaving a heavy residue. It is considered safe for use in cosmetics, with concentrations up to 93% deemed acceptable by the Cosmetic Ingredient Review Expert Panel. Cyclopentasiloxane may also be listed as cyclomethicone D5 or D5.

Data & Research

Scientific Facts

Cyclomethicone ingredients contribute to desirable qualities in personal care products, including a luxurious texture, silky smoothness, and improved luster. These ingredients can reduce the white residue and tackiness found in some antiperspirants/deodorants, and help maintain color and luster in long-wearing makeup. They also enhance the shine of shampoos and conditioners, and can improve the SPF performance of sunscreen products while promoting smooth application in a variety of formulations.

Common Uses

Formulation in Cyclopentasiloxane

Cyclopentasiloxane is used in cosmetics and personal care products for its skin conditioning and hair conditioning properties. It also functions as a solvent, facilitating rapid evaporation in products like deodorants and antiperspirants. Furthermore, it contributes to a smooth texture and even application in products such as sunscreens, shampoos, conditioners, moisturizers, lotions, and cleansers.

SKIN CONDITIONING - EMOLLIENT

Skin Softener

Softens and smooths skin by filling gaps between cells

SCIENTIFIC ANALYSIS

// Evidence: Emollient ingredients create smooth, soft skin by filling spaces between corneocytes in stratum corneum. These include esters (isopropyl palmitate), oils (jojoba, argan), fatty alcohols, and silicones. The mechanism involves spreading on skin surface, filling microscopic irregularities, and creating lubricious film. Effects are immediate tactile improvement and visual smoothing. Emolliency measured by spreading coefficient and skin feel assessments.

What is Cyclopentasiloxane in skincare?

Cyclopentasiloxane (D5) is a cyclic dimethyl polysiloxane. It’s part of a family of silicone ingredients including cyclotetrasiloxane (D4), cyclohexasiloxane (D6), and cyclomethicone – which is a blend of cyclic dimethyl polysiloxanes with varying chain lengths.
